New Investment in the RES Market of Bulgaria implemented by TERNA

A new significant investment is being promoted in Bulgaria by the TERNA ENERGY Group. This investment involves the design, procurement, and construction of a photovoltaic station with a nominal capacity of 130 MW, in the Bratitsa area, in Burgas, Bulgaria, as announced by the company.

 In the context of its strategic partnership with GEK TERNA, the project will be implemented by TERNA, the construction arm of the GEK TERNA Group. The project includes the installation of the photovoltaic station, along with all connection works to the grid, including the construction of a new 33/110 kV substation.

According to the planned schedule, the photovoltaic park will be interconnected with the Bulgarian electricity grid by the end of 2026. Through this particular investment, TERNA ENERGY strengthens its presence in Bulgaria, where it already operates two wind farms with a total installed capacity of 30 MW.
